Climate Overview
Istanbul
Mediterranean-influenced humid subtropical — warm summers, cool wet winters
Istanbul straddles two continents with a climate to match. The Bosphorus creates a persistent wind corridor that moderates summer heat. Winters are cold and rainy with occasional snow. Spring and fall are exceptional.
Orlando
Orlando is central Florida's inland city with no direct ocean cooling, sitting at the state's widest point between the Atlantic and Gulf. This means hot, humid summers with the highest heat index readings in the state and afternoon thunderstorms that are both predictable and intense. The theme park corridor along I-4 creates significant urban heat islands.
